I think your best option is to remove the intake and exhaust together and then separate them once you get it on the bench. Only thing is, it will be pretty heavy.
|
Agree and when re-installing leave the Exhaust to Intake mating bolts loose until after you torque the manifold to head bolts,
then tighten the mating bolts, less likely to have leak issues.
